Marquard & Bahls AG Submits 13F-HR Filing to SEC (Filer 0001524341)

In a recent 13F-HR filing, Marquard & Bahls AG disclosed its holdings as of the reporting period. The filing is significant as it provides investors and the public with insight into the investment decisions made by the company. By detailing the securities held, the filing offers transparency and allows stakeholders to better understand Marquard & Bahls AG’s investment strategy.

Marquard & Bahls AG is a diversified company with interests in energy supply, trading, logistics, and storage. Based in Germany, the company operates globally, with a focus on providing innovative solutions in the energy sector. Investors and analysts may find the information in the 13F-HR filing useful in assessing Marquard & Bahls AG’s investment performance and potential future moves. The 13F-HR filing submitted by Marquard & Bahls AG is a quarterly report required by the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C). The filing discloses the company’s holdings of publicly traded securities, including stocks, options, and convertible notes. This information is valuable for investors, regulators, and the general public to track institutional investment activities and trends.
